Inspectors have visited Parisi Bakery & Deli four times, with records going back to 2023. Inspectors last stopped by on Jul 17, 2025. A low risk rating suggests inspectors haven't found much to be concerned about lately.

Violation counts have been trending down, averaging around two violations across recent inspections versus roughly four violations before.

Looking across the full record, “non-food contact surface or equipment made of unacceptable material” is the recurring theme, flagged three times.

That puts the facility ahead of the local pack: the average Manhattan restaurant scores 77. The full picture is one of consistent compliance.
